兰保明

  博客园 :: 首页 :: 新随笔 :: 联系 :: 订阅 :: 管理 ::

随笔分类 -  C# WebForm

摘要:方法一:在web.config配置文件中添加如下代码<system.web><globalization fileEncoding=”gb2312”requestEnconding=”gb2312”responseEncoding=”gb2312”culture=”zh-CN” /></system.web>方法二:<%@PageLanguage="C#"ContentType="text/html"ResponseEncoding="utf-8"%> 阅读全文
posted @ 2012-06-27 21:31 兰保明 阅读(147) 评论(0) 推荐(0)

摘要:假设你设计一个和人交流的程序。 先建立一个接口 interface 人 //定义接口,它代表一个人, {void Hello(); }//接口虚函数,用来跟这个人说话但不同的人有不用的交流方式,具体方式用类来实现,比如。 class 美国人:人 //继承接口“人” 然后,类里实例化接口函数 void Hello(){说hi;}class 中国人:人 //继承接口“人” 然后,类里实例化接口函数 void Hello(){说你好;}class SB:人 //sb也是人 实现 Hello{说xxxxx;}最后你的程序运行时,就用接口“人”就可以了,因为不管遇到什么人(美国人,中国人,还是sb),都 阅读全文
posted @ 2011-11-15 16:58 兰保明 阅读(724) 评论(0) 推荐(1)

摘要:1 <asp:GridView ID="GridView1" runat="server" AllowPaging="True" 2 AutoGenerateColumns="False" BackColor="White" BorderColor="#DEDFDE" 3 BorderStyle="None" BorderWidth="1px" CellPadding="4" DataKeyNames=&quo 阅读全文
posted @ 2011-09-08 14:50 兰保明 阅读(1151) 评论(0) 推荐(0)

摘要:1 //关闭时提示“是否关闭” 2 Response.Write("<script language:javascript>javascript:window.close();</script>");3 4 //直接关闭不提示 5 //Response.Write("<script language:javascript>javascript:window.opener=null;window.close();</script>"); 阅读全文
posted @ 2011-08-25 16:53 兰保明 阅读(229) 评论(0) 推荐(0)

摘要:ASP.NET 2.0中给所有的validator控件和按钮(button、linkbutton等等)增加了ValidatorGroup属性,就可以轻松地解决这 个问题。如果在页面中有一个TextBox并且紧挨着他有一个RequiredFieldValidator和Button控件,可以将RequiredFieldValidator和Button的ValidationGroup属性设置成一样的值从而使得点 击button时只触发这个RequiredFieldValidator的validor,任何没有定义在ValidationGroup内的其他的 validator都会被忽略。 阅读全文
posted @ 2011-08-16 12:46 兰保明 阅读(402) 评论(0) 推荐(0)

摘要:1 StringBuilder str = new StringBuilder(); 2 foreach (Control ctr in this.Page.Controls[3].Controls) 3 { 4 if (ctr.GetType().Name == "CheckBox") 5 { 6 CheckBox cb = (CheckBox)ctr; 7 if (cb.Checked) 8 str.Append(cb.Text + "<br/>"); 9 }10 }11 Literal1.Text = str.ToString(); 阅读全文
posted @ 2011-08-15 10:56 兰保明 阅读(129) 评论(0) 推荐(0)

摘要:1 2 protected void ViewData_Click(object sender, EventArgs e) 3 { 4 string strConnection = "Provider=Microsoft.Jet.OleDb.4.0;Data Source="; 5 strConnection += Server.MapPath("mydata.mdb"); 6 OleDbConnection objConnection = new OleDbConnection(strConnection); 7 8 OleDbCommand objC 阅读全文
posted @ 2011-08-10 15:39 兰保明 阅读(220) 评论(0) 推荐(0)